Hotel Chocolat has built a strong position as the UK’s favourite premium chocolate brand.
We offer a range extending from luxury giftable chocolates to alcohol and our pioneering drinking chocolate system; the Velvetiser. Our mission is tomake people happy through chocolate. Customers, colleagues, cacao farmers and suppliers can all benefit from the success we make together.
We’re looking for a passionate, enthusiastic and guest focused Sales Advisor to join our stores team. You’ll engage with our guests to showcase our products in a warm and personable manner ensuring that an amazing experience is delivered through excellent product and brand knowledge.
What You’ll be doing:
- Welcoming our customers and providing excellent service during their visit.
- Till and queue management, this includes processing transactions, refunds and exchanges at the till and responding to customer feedback.
- You will learn all about our range of products including how we sell, how we grow cocoa and manufacture our products, allergens and our commitments to sustainability and ethics.
- Running tasting sessions and demonstrations of products.
- Working with the team to support with deliveries and stock, making sure the delivery area is kept clear and tidy in line with our health and safety guidelines and maintaining the appearance of the store and café areas.
- If your store has a café area, you will be preparing hot and cold drinks, ice creams and snacks according to our guidelines and processes while adhering to our allergens, quality, and health and safety standards.
You don’t need to have retail experience to work here, however we do ask that during your time with us, you commit to being a true brand ambassador and support where you can to the success of the store and your team.

About Us
We’re not just a chocolate company; we’re a family of chocolate lovers. From luxury gifts to our iconic Velvetiser and beyond, we’ve built a brand that’s all about crafting moments of indulgence. Our journey began as a humble mint company, but we soon found our passion for cacao and never looked back. Today, we’re proud to operate over 100 stores across the UK and continue to grow across categories, channels, and territories.
Patience, passion, and purpose drive everything we do – just like the perfect cacao pod, our success doesn’t happen overnight. It’s the result of hard work, innovation, and the shared dedication of our customers, colleagues, farmers, and suppliers.
